    I have an odd problem – the visual editor disappeared for a single website, and in a single browser. No problem with Opera, Chrome, or IE (!), but Firefox 39.0 won’t show the visual editor for one web site out of the 14 I maintain – and Firefox is my go-to browser.

    I’ve cleared the cookies and cache in browsing history, and de-activated all the plugins – to no avail. Any words of wisdom as to what the problem might be?

    Try deactivating all Firefox add-ons. If that resolves the issue, reactivate each one individually until you find the cause.

    FYI, Firefox 39.0 in Windows 7 Pro 64bit works fine for me, but I only have my one blog.

    Now, if it’s not working for only one of the websites you maintain, then it’s possible that website is triggering some ad-blocking filter or similar thing.

    Like James mentioned, restarting Firefox with add-on disabled (Help -> Restart with Add-ons Disabled) will help to determine if an add-on is causing it.
